Strategies for Effective Communication
Deploying communication strategies that suit the unique blend of relaxation and professionalism expected in spas can be achieved with easy adjustments. Consider regular team meetings to allow sharing of ideas, concerns, and beyond treatment rooms. Also, empower your team to offer insights on the spa's growth, treating them as stewards of your spa's vision. This builds ownership and inspires innovation.Additionally, training sessions focusing on effective communication can help bridge gaps between spa management and staff. It’s an investment that pays off with deeper engagement and a better understanding of mutual goals, eventually enhancing the warmth that your spa radiates.
